We are offering Quality Control Apprenticeships across a number of departments:
Quality - Electronic Laboratory Systems and Analytical Chemistry Quality Control LaboratoriesTasks could include:
Configuration, setup and lifecycle management of critical quality electronic system data Working directly with electronic system users within the quality control laboratories Problem-solving and first-line support for electronic system troubleshooting Quality checks and audits of electronic system data Implementing digital electronic system process improvements Chromatographic techniques: GC, HPLC, APC Use of tablet testing/preparation automation Robot preparation Wet tests such as manual titration, water content, IR, UV, etc We truly value Early Talent– their thoughts, ideas and contributions. Apprentices work full-time whilst studying towards a BSc (Hons) Chemical Science degree from Manchester Metropolitan University, as well as a Level 6 degree apprenticeship Students study a tutor-supported e-distance learning curriculum and attend residential schools. The work-based projects, negotiated with employers, offer students the opportunity to apply their learning directly to their organisation The programme is primarily taught through tutor-supported online study, part-time over four years Apprentices will attend a two-day induction at the University to help them get to know each other and balance undergraduate study with working full-time. They will also attend a week-long residential at our campus in central Manchester once a year, in addition to a two-day mini-residential in the first year
